Description:

They plague the most conscientious of cleaners. A spill here. A strange scent there. And to get rid of them, you have to treat them quickly- and properly. Now, America's renowned household advisor focuses on spots and odors in this handbook featuring: Answers to frequently asked questions about stains and odors 5 basic stain removal steps Types of stains and fabrics A list of stain removal essentials to have on hand The most popular homemade environmentally-friendly and money-saving solutions A-to-Z list of stain prevention and remedies A-to-Z list of odor prevention and remedies Entertaining stink-and-stain stories from Heloise fans
